Breaking News: Travis Barker & DJ AM in Plane Crash; 4 Dead.

Saturday, September 20th, 2008

Late Friday night, Travis Barker (formerly known from Blink-182) and celebrity DJ “DJ AM” were taking off from Columbia, South Carolina’s airport when their plane immediately crashed upon take off. Six were on the plane and four immediately perished, including Barker’s personal assistant, when the plane crashed into a street. The only two survivors are Barker and DJ AM (Adam Goldstein) and both are in critical condition with severe burns.

Expressing Yourself With Wordle

Wednesday, June 25th, 2008

Web 2.0 is really awesome, if you ask me. One of hundreds of reasons why I love Web 2.0 is the creativity that websites are creating on a daily basis. Have you ever wanted to express yourself in a way that has never been done before? Well, I have the website for you.  My friends, you must check out Wordle.

Wordle was created by Jonathan Feinberg. According to Wordle, Wordle is “a toy for generating ‘word clouds’ from text that you provide. The clouds give greater prominence to words that appear more frequently in the source text.” In other words, it’s a way of expressing yourself by something you write and then Wordle uses an algorithym to create an artistic piece of what you expressed in the words you wrote. Make Your Own Mac Photocast Screensaver

Sunday, June 22nd, 2008

Mac OS X has some really awesome features, as most of you know.  However, I just came upon a new way to make a screensaver that really impressed me.  I want to thank MacMost for this awesome tip.  I will show you how to create a photocast in Flickr and then push that photocast feed into your OS X screensaver.

What is a photocast?  It’s a RSS feed with any tag(s) you want which will then pull all Flickr photos worldwide with the tag(s) you ask for.

In the example I have below (the video), I created a Flickr photocast with the tag of ocean.  A website called Photocastr will automatically create your photocast feed.  It’s really easy.  Once I created my photocast feed (the most 50 recent Flickr photos with the tag “ocean”), I then insert the feed into iPhoto which causes iPhoto to subscribe to the photocast.

After about 3 to 5 minutes, iPhoto pulls all the Flickr photos and then I open System Preferences up and click on Desktop/Screensaver.  I then scroll down and voila!  My Flickr “Ocean” Photocast feed is in my screensaver and now I have a really cool photo screensaver (I chose the “mosaic” option) that displays the 50 most recent ocean-tagged Flickr photos.
